Lets compare vitamin content per 100 grams of Boiled Mung Beans with Salt vs Boiled Split Peas with Salt:
- 100 grams of Boiled Mung Beans with Salt have 1.4 times more Vitamin B6 and 2.4 times more Vitamin B9 than Boiled Split Peas with Salt.
- While 100 g of Boiled Split Peas with Salt contain 1.5 times more Vitamin B3, 1.5 times more Vitamin B5 and 1.9 times more Vitamin K than Boiled Mung Beans with Salt.
- Both Boiled Mung Beans with Salt and Boiled Split Peas with Salt provide similar amounts of Vitamin B1 and Vitamin B2 per 100 grams.
- Both Boiled Mung Beans with Salt as well as Boiled Split Peas with Salt have insufficient amounts of Vitamin A, Vitamin B12, Vitamin C, Vitamin D and Vitamin E in 100 grams.
Comparing minerals per 100 grams for Boiled Mung Beans with Salt vs Boiled Split Peas with Salt:
- 100 grams of Boiled Mung Beans with Salt have 1.9 times more Calcium, 1.3 times more Magnesium and 4.2 times more Selenium than Boiled Split Peas with Salt.
- While 100 g of Boiled Split Peas with Salt contain 1.3 times more Manganese and 1.4 times more Potassium than Boiled Mung Beans with Salt.
- Both Boiled Mung Beans with Salt and Boiled Split Peas with Salt contain similar levels of Copper, Iron, Phosphorus, Sodium and Zinc per 100 grams.
- 100 grams of Boiled Split Peas with Salt lack sufficient amounts of Calcium and Selenium
Comparison of macro-nutrients per 100 grams:
- 100 g of Boiled Split Peas with Salt contain 1.5 times more Sugars than Boiled Mung Beans with Salt.
- Both Boiled Mung Beans with Salt and Boiled Split Peas with Salt offer comparable quantities of Energy, Carbohydrate, Fiber and Protein per 100 grams.
- Both Boiled Mung Beans with Salt as well as Boiled Split Peas with Salt provide inadequate amounts of Omega 3 and Omega 6 in 100 grams.
